Jason was born in Camden, London, in 1969. He was given his first camera at the age of 5.

He decided on a career as a portrait photographer whilst studying Politics, Philosophy and Economics at Oxford University, from which he graduated in 1989.

His work has since appeared in many of the worldâ??s foremost publications including Vanity Fair and Vogue US & UK, featuring leading celebrities such as Scarlett Johansson, Johnny Depp, David Beckham, Nicole Kidman, John Malkovich, Kate Winslet and Daniel Craig.

He has shot numerous film posters including Billy Elliot, About A Boy, Love Actually, Bridget Jones 2 and more recently Golden Compass and Inkheart.

Many of Jasonâ??s photographs have been acquired by the National Portrait Gallery for their permanent collection.

His work has received much critical acclaim and he has been the recipient of many awards including the Royal Photographic Societyâ??s Terence Donovan Award for an outstanding contribution to photography, the New York Photo Awardsâ?? Best Advertising Image and the Best British Black & White Photographer at the British Picture Editorsâ?? Awards. His Out 100 Portfolio was one of five finalists in the American society of Magazine Editors' 2010 National Magazine Awards, the magazine industry's highest honour.

He has published three books of his work, the most recent being 'An Englishman in New York'. A selection of photographs from the book was exhibited at the National Portrait Gallery in London.

Jason lives in New York and London.
